Church of St. Dmytriy
1875 in the village of Volytsia through the efforts of the village priest, Fr. Kornyla Saik built a large wooden church of St. Dmytriy. The structure is one of the best implemented projects of wooden churches by the well-known Lviv architect Sylvester Havryshkevych. The walls of the building are covered with monumental figurative and story scenes made by local painters. The icons of the tall multi-carved iconostasis were made by the famous Ukrainian artist Teofil Kopystynskyi. In the sanctuary of the church, the images of Teofil Kopystynskyi, "Prayer on the Mount of Olives" and "Coronation of the Virgin" are stored, for which funds were offered by local residents.
The icons and the 18th century Gospel, which were transferred from the previous church, have considerable artistic value.
